Ingredients
Scale
Protein:
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 onion
Beans and Tomatoes:
- 1 (15 ounces) can kidney beans
- 1 (14.5 ounces) can diced tomatoes
Seasoning:
- 1 packet chili seasoning mix
Instructions
- Heat a large pot over medium-high temperature and thoroughly brown the ground beef, ensuring complete crumbling and rendering out excess fat.
- Drain the meat and return to the pot, then incorporate finely chopped onions and sauté until translucent and aromatic.
- Pour in the entire contents of kidney beans without draining, including the liquid, along with diced tomatoes and sprinkle the chili seasoning mix evenly across the surface.
- Reduce heat to low and allow the mixture to gently simmer, periodically stirring to prevent scorching and ensure consistent flavor melding.
- After approximately 20 minutes, when the chili has thickened and developed a rich, robust consistency, remove from heat.
- Ladle into serving bowls and customize with preferred garnishes such as shredded cheese, sour cream, chopped green onions, or crispy tortilla strips.
Notes
- Drain ground beef thoroughly to prevent greasy chili and reduce overall fat content.
- Experiment with lean ground turkey or plant-based crumbles for a healthier protein alternative.
- Consider adding a splash of beef broth or water if the chili becomes too thick during simmering.
- Customize heat levels by choosing mild, medium, or spicy chili seasoning mix based on personal preference.
